Of  Course I passed through two days or so of withdrawal symptoms and already started to live what they call nutritional Ketosis which needs the following to be achieved as per Dr. Peter Attia -
The “rule of thumb” for NK is that caloric intake is determined as follows:
  1. Carbohydrate (total, not “net”): less than 50 gm/day, but ideally closer to 30 gm/day
  2. Protein: up to 1 to 1.5 gm/kg, but ideally below about 120 gm/day (100 gm of Protein in weight equal around 30 gm of protein)
  3. Fat: to satiety
 
 
 
So what did I do to be able to stick to less than 40 net carbs a day:

  • I restricted, eliminated and stopped eating all starches and white flour products or grains from my menus, bread, pastries, pizza, white rice, all grains, etc...
  • No sugar - no High Fructose corn Syrup (HFCS)
  • I get my Daily Carbs from Leafy vegetables and vegetables low in Glycaemic index and load like Spinach, Cauliflower, beet, Broccoli, Zuccini, etc...
  • I eat Avocadeo, Olives, add put Olive oil over Salad, and always choose good sources of fat
  • I get little nuts through Almond bread that my wife bakes it home for me; as a substitute for flour bread.
  • I tried the great Flaxseed bread, it is tasty, healthy and will help you a lot, in this way of living, regulating your bowl movement. we also do it home

المؤشر الجلايسيمي و الحمل الجلايسيمي

المؤشر الجلايسيمي (م ج) و الحمل الجلايسيمي ح ج م ج: هو سرعة رفع طعام ما لسكر الدم مقارنة بالسكر الأبيض أو توست أبيض ح ج: هو أثر طعام ما في سرعة رفع سكر الدم معتمدا علي م ج و عدد جرامات الكربوهيدرات فيه يقول العلماء أن فكرة الحمل الجلايسيمي تقوم علي أن الكمية الصغيرة من الطعام العالي م ج   لها نفس تأثير الكمية الكبيرة من الطعام قليل م ج من حيث سرعة التحول إلي جلوكوز في الدم و يالتالي رفع سكر الدم فمثلا إذا كان طعام ما   م ج   له 100 و به 10 جم كربوهيدرات ، إذن   يكون ح ج 10 في حين لو أن هناك طعام آخر م ج 10 و به 100 جم كربوهيدرات فإن ح ج له يكون 10 أيضا أي أنك إذا أكلت طعام عالي المؤشر الجلايسيمي بكمية صغيرة سيكون الحمل الجلايسيمي للمأكول قليلا و إذا أكلت طعاما ما   م ج   له قليلاً و لكن بكمية كبيرة فسيكون ح ج   له عاليا ح ج 20 أو أكثر يُعد عاليا من 11 إلي 19 يُعد متوسطاً أقل من 10 يعد قليلاً   الفكرة الرئيسية تتلخص في أن هناك أطعمة عالية م ج و لكنها قليلة ح ج لأنها تؤكل بكميات بسيطة جدا مثل السكر مثلا أو الجزر و قد تكون هناك
